Pharmacist Weight Management On-Demand 1h

America has a weight problem – over 40% of the US is obese and over 70% are overweight. Diet and exercise are the cornerstones of treatment; however, new medications are coming to the market. The recent STEP Trial evaluated injectable semaglutide for weight loss. This course will evaluate the trial and if there is now an easy step in weight loss.

Learning Objectives

Upon successful completion of this application-based course, pharmacists and pharmacy students should be able to:
1. Describe the mechanism of action and clinical pearls of semaglutide.
2. Compare and contrast semaglutide with other available glucagon-like peptide-1 receptor agonists.
3. Discuss clinical trial data on semaglutide’s effect on weight outcomes.
4. Identify patients who are candidates to receive semaglutide for weight loss.
5. Develop a conclusion for the clinical appropriateness of care based on a clinical trial.
